
Hyderabad authorities seized ₹4 lakh worth of expired ingredients and unlabelled flavors from a food manufacturing unit. The raid highlights ongoing concerns about food safety and regulatory compliance in the region. This incident underscores the importance of proper labeling and quality control in the food industry to protect consumers.

Vattiyurkavu is currently experiencing a rise in dengue and chikungunya cases, prompting urgent preventive measures. The local administration is launching a two-week campaign focused on controlling these mosquito-borne diseases. Residents are urged to participate in the initiative to combat the outbreak effectively.
Tukaram Mundhe, Maharashtra's FDA Commissioner, is leading a significant crackdown on food and drug adulteration. Known for his tough administrative style and frequent transfers, Mundhe is determined to enhance food safety standards in the state. His efforts aim to protect public health and ensure compliance among food and drug manufacturers.
SCTIMST has introduced Chitra Core, a groundbreaking coronary stent designed to minimize complications like restenosis and thrombosis. This indigenous device boasts a patented design that uses 30-40% less metal than traditional stents, enhancing patient safety and comfort. With its innovative features, Chitra Core aims to revolutionize cardiac care and improve outcomes for patients undergoing stent procedures.
Testing labs for ghee quality will be established in Pampa and Sannidhanam to ensure safety for devotees. Dewaswom Minister K. Muraleedharan has directed the Travancore Dewaswom Board to oversee the quality checks of ghee brought in by devotees, enhancing consumer trust and safety. This initiative aims to maintain high standards in religious offerings.
